Home is where the heart isbut what if your heart is broken?
When Judith loses her partner, she loses her life in Malta too including the beautiful view from her sun-warmed balcony of the sparkling blue waters of Sliema Creek.
Back in England, Judith finds a spare room in her sister's house where she grew up but with it comes a whole host of family dramas.
Nursing a broken heart, Judith knows she must find happiness again and rebuild her life on her own terms. Could an island in the sun be the answer she is looking for?
